Will CBDA get me high?2025-08-07T14:28:34-04:00

CBDA is a non-intoxicating cannabinoid which means there isn’t the ‘high’ that’s associated with THC. While there is a traceable amount of THC within our Nectar oil, the amount is so minute it wouldn’t trigger any psychoactive effects.

What is CBDA?2025-08-07T14:26:36-04:00

CBDA stands for cannabidiolic acid and is found on raw cannabis. CBD is the product of CBDA undergoing de-carboxylation, which is another word for “applying heat.” This can happen naturally from the sun’s heat or during the hemp extraction process but this process can make it difficult to keep it stable.
